Transaction 59b1f16f8500aaa271eba07403040033a24924be2f40d142126e3d70702a774b

2 Input
2 Outputs
  • 59b1f16f8500aaa271eba07403040033a24924be2f40d142126e3d70702a774b:0
  • value  1454823
    address  1Mh5MUtFMMnVuu7dfKoBzTiFFTNEV2pqhJ
  • 59b1f16f8500aaa271eba07403040033a24924be2f40d142126e3d70702a774b:1
  • value  876406
    address  13ZCSHZUSEPgdaT7hrbswCJv9SzXwmPwbr